Only moments were left in the game. With the clock stopped, the team huddled together. The young men were warriors in their own right. Each battling an up-hill battle against fatigue, themselves and the other team. Coach Olsen had no more timeouts. He only had words for his boys.
The stands were full. Each row stacked shoulder to shoulder. Parents, friends, the entire towns of both teams had traveled in hopes that their boys would go the distance. Among the hundreds, even thousands, of eyes in the stands, Warren only had one pair in his head, a striking blue set.
He looked around the huddle, at his tired beaten teammates. For a second, he realized that everything he wanted could still be had and everyone else could find the glory they’d trained so hard to achieve. “We can do this guys. You hear me?!” Warren looked around the circle. “Who wants this? Who can taste the next fifteen seconds like the air?” Nods and grunts came from the dirt and grass covered boys. Like true warriors caught in a short lull of battle, they looked to their leader, whose his words were pulling that last bit of energy out of them.
“JD, I need you, man. If you guys hold them off me and JD can break away from the guy that’s been hugging your ass all night, then we got this in the BAG!” Hands in.”
Hands stacked then the young men jumped and pumped as they found their resolve to win take over. This was Warren’s goodbye to the game and he intended to go out with a bang,. A shrill whistle blew and they arranged themselves at the line of scrimmage. The West Falls Rebels danced around the line, surging and receding, grunting and yelling.
Warren’s eyes flicked up to the clock. His heart raced in his ears, pulse throbbing as he called the play. His eyes darted to the left then the right, making sure that he always had JD in his sight. “Down. Set. Hike!” The ball snapped upward between the Center’s hands and into Warren’s. His field of vision shrank considerably being filled by the active bodies in a chaotic state of motion.
The pocket was shrinking gradually and the wall of bodies was collapsing due to the surge of the opponent’s defense. JD was running fast. This was where he needed to take a chance. The ball sailed through the air. Noise faded out to a buzzing silence. The ball began to steadily drop drawing ever closer to JD’s moving body. Impact of a hard body threw him to the ground. The only thought in Warren’s mind was how big Jace’s smile would be once they won.
The hands that pulled him up and shoved him from sweaty man to man, all so dizzying and exciting. “You did boys! You did it!” Coach Olsen wrapped Warren in a big hug. Fans rushed the field; all gushing and screaming as the team were congratulated for winning.
Time pasted in a whirl. People came, went, grabbed, and pulled him. All Warren wanted was to peel off his uniform for the final time. This wasn’t an ending for him. It was only the beginning and he couldn’t wait to begin with Jace.
